## Configuration

The Pindrift thumbnail queue reads all settings from the environment at boot. Relevant variables:

- `THUMB_CONCURRENCY` — worker count, default 4
- `THUMB_MAX_BYTES` — rejects source images above this size
- `THUMB_FORMATS` — allowed output formats

No settings are reloaded at runtime; changes require a restart. Workers authenticate to the object store before pulling jobs, and that credential is defined on the next line of the env file.

env line for bahip-hahif: RELAY_SECRET8=ee0d4f48

## Broker Upgrade: Quillhaven Relay 4.x

Support should expect brief consumer lag while Quillhaven Relay nodes restart in rolling order. Do not restart stuck consumers manually; the Pellford orchestrator reclaims partitions automatically within two minutes. If customers report delayed notifications beyond ten minutes, check the relay health dashboard and escalate to the messaging rotation. To query the internal broker-status endpoint during the upgrade window, use the service key that follows.

app token of tawif-kaduf = qvz11-Y5Rx58xILX0

**Q: How do I get into the recording studio on Level 2?**

The Pinefold Studio is where the learning team films training videos, so it's kept locked to avoid interrupting shoots. Check the booking sheet first — if the red light's on, wait it out. Otherwise, head on in using the door code below.

badge for tajeg-kagap: bdg-EWZTJN-83588199

## Tuning Sweepstake

Sweepstake is the bot that nags about stale branches in Bramblehook repos and eventually deletes them. If it's being too aggressive (or too chill), you don't need a deploy — everything interesting lives in one config block. The main knobs are the staleness threshold, the nag-to-delete grace period, and the per-repo delete cap, which exists so a bad clock can't nuke a whole repo overnight. Current defaults are shown below.

constants for yaduf-fahag:
BUDGETS = {
    "kelix": 528,
    "briwyn": 734,
}

## Building Access — Spares Room (Hullbrook Annex)

Contractors: the spare hardware room is down the east corridor on the ground floor, third door on the left. Sign in at the front desk first and grab a visitor lanyard. Anything you take out, jot it in the blue logbook — yes, even the little stuff. The door self-locks, so don't wedge it. To get in, punch in the code below.

staff pass of hagug-taguf = bdg-HJ-9